当前位置:首页 > 科技 > 正文

自动化测试与噪音控制:构建宁静的软件开发环境

  • 科技
  • 2026-04-24 06:17:09
  • 1220
摘要: 在当今快速发展的软件开发领域,自动化测试与噪音控制是两个不可或缺的关键环节。它们不仅能够提升软件开发的效率和质量,还能为开发者创造一个更加宁静、高效的工作环境。本文将深入探讨这两个概念,揭示它们之间的关联,并探讨如何在实际工作中有效应用它们,以构建一个更加...

在当今快速发展的软件开发领域,自动化测试与噪音控制是两个不可或缺的关键环节。它们不仅能够提升软件开发的效率和质量,还能为开发者创造一个更加宁静、高效的工作环境。本文将深入探讨这两个概念,揭示它们之间的关联,并探讨如何在实际工作中有效应用它们,以构建一个更加和谐的软件开发环境。

# 一、自动化测试:软件开发的“智能助手”

自动化测试是软件开发过程中不可或缺的一部分,它通过使用自动化工具和脚本,自动执行一系列测试用例,以验证软件的功能、性能和兼容性。自动化测试的优势在于它可以大大提高测试的效率和准确性,减少人为错误,同时还能确保软件在不同环境下的稳定性和可靠性。

自动化测试的核心在于其灵活性和可扩展性。通过编写测试脚本,开发者可以轻松地对软件的不同模块进行测试,而无需手动重复执行相同的测试步骤。此外,自动化测试还可以与持续集成(CI)和持续部署(CD)流程无缝集成,确保每次代码提交都能自动触发测试,从而及时发现并修复潜在的问题。

# 二、噪音控制:构建宁静的工作环境

噪音控制在软件开发环境中同样扮演着重要角色。噪音不仅会影响开发者的专注力和工作效率,还可能导致心理压力和健康问题。因此,有效的噪音控制措施对于创造一个宁静的工作环境至关重要。

自动化测试与噪音控制:构建宁静的软件开发环境

自动化测试与噪音控制:构建宁静的软件开发环境

噪音控制可以从多个方面入手。首先,物理隔音措施是基础。通过使用隔音墙、隔音帘或隔音材料,可以有效减少外部噪音的干扰。其次,合理安排工作区域布局也很重要。将需要高度集中注意力的工作区域与嘈杂的区域分开,可以减少噪音对开发者的干扰。此外,使用降噪耳机或耳塞也是常见的噪音控制手段之一。

# 三、自动化测试与噪音控制的关联

自动化测试与噪音控制看似两个不相关的概念,但它们之间存在着密切的联系。首先,自动化测试可以显著提高开发者的效率和专注力。通过自动化执行大量重复性的测试任务,开发者可以将更多的时间和精力投入到更具挑战性和创造性的工作中,从而减少因重复性任务导致的分心和疲劳。其次,自动化测试还可以帮助开发者更好地管理时间和资源,确保项目按时交付。这有助于减少因时间紧迫而导致的高噪音环境,从而创造一个更加宁静的工作氛围。

自动化测试与噪音控制:构建宁静的软件开发环境

# 四、构建宁静的软件开发环境

要构建一个宁静的软件开发环境,需要从多个方面入手。首先,合理规划工作区域布局,确保需要高度集中注意力的工作区域远离嘈杂的区域。其次,采用物理隔音措施,如隔音墙、隔音帘或隔音材料,减少外部噪音的干扰。此外,使用降噪耳机或耳塞也是常见的噪音控制手段之一。最后,引入自动化测试工具,提高测试效率和准确性,减少因重复性任务导致的分心和疲劳。

# 五、案例分析:成功应用自动化测试与噪音控制的实例

自动化测试与噪音控制:构建宁静的软件开发环境

自动化测试与噪音控制:构建宁静的软件开发环境

让我们通过一个实际案例来进一步探讨自动化测试与噪音控制的应用。某大型软件开发公司面临一个挑战:其开发团队在进行大规模软件开发时,经常遇到由于频繁的手动测试导致的效率低下和质量不稳定问题。为了解决这一问题,该公司引入了自动化测试工具,并对工作区域进行了合理规划和物理隔音处理。

通过引入自动化测试工具,该团队能够显著提高测试效率和准确性。自动化测试不仅减少了重复性任务的时间消耗,还提高了测试覆盖率和准确性。此外,通过合理规划工作区域布局和采用物理隔音措施,团队成员能够在一个更加宁静的工作环境中集中精力进行开发工作。这一系列措施不仅提高了团队的整体效率和质量,还显著改善了团队成员的工作体验。

# 六、结论

自动化测试与噪音控制:构建宁静的软件开发环境

自动化测试与噪音控制是构建高效、宁静软件开发环境的关键因素。通过合理应用自动化测试工具和采取有效的噪音控制措施,开发者可以提高工作效率和专注力,减少因重复性任务导致的分心和疲劳。这不仅有助于提高软件开发的质量和稳定性,还能为开发者创造一个更加舒适、高效的工作环境。未来,随着技术的不断进步和应用的深入,自动化测试与噪音控制将在软件开发领域发挥更加重要的作用。

通过本文的探讨,我们希望读者能够更加重视这两个方面,并在实际工作中积极应用它们,以构建一个更加和谐、高效的软件开发环境。